FIGURE 3 in Description and bioacoustics of a new species of the genus Isophya (Orthoptera: Tetigoniidae: Phaneropterinae) from Turkey
FIGURE 3. Electron micrographs of male left tegmens of Isophya bumerangoides and I. redtenbacheri. A, C, D, G, I. bumerangoides; B, E, F, H, I. redtenbacheri (A–B, whole stridulatory files, ventral view; C, F, distal part of files; D–E, proximal part of files; G–H, mid part of files).
